Yes, your gas fireplace needs to be cleaned regularly. As a rule of thumb, gas fireplace chimneys should be cleaned once a year. Though they burn cleanly, with no smoke, cinders or wood ash left behind and no sooty chimneys to clean out, gas fireplaces still need regular fireplace maintenance and service to run safely and extend their lifespan. Regular cleaning will help keep your fireplace performing efficiently and safely for years to come.
